In Oblivion Remastered, there is an Easter egg that existed in the original 19 years ago. You can find a room with an NPC whose voice may sound familiar to Bethesda fans.
Which NPC is it? Whether in the original Oblivion or in the recently released Remastered version, there are quite a few quirky NPCs in the game. Just think of the Adoring Fan, who is also in Starfield. Less known is a man named Alban Corinis.
You will find him in a secret room in the game and can interact with him. You will witness different emotions of the NPC. The special thing: The character is voiced in the English version by none other than Todd Howard, head of Bethesda and lead developer of Oblivion.
If you select the right options in his dialogue, you will hear some funny lines and may even get insulted. However, you must first find the secret room.

How to find the Easter egg and annoy the NPC
Where is the room located? The room with the NPC is secret mainly because it cannot be found in the actual game. Instead, you have to open the console on the PC by pressing ~. Here, you can enter one of the many cheats from Oblivion or activate the room in question.
Enter the following command: coc toddtest
Even the command gives a hint that you are about to deal with Todd Howard. After confirming it with Enter, you will land in a small house where you will find the NPC Alban Corinis.
Talk to him and select one of several emotions from the menu, such as Neutral, Happy, Sad, or Angry. You will then hear Todd Howard’s voice say one or more sentences in the respective emotion.

If you repeat an emotion, the NPC’s attitude towards you changes. If you select the Angry option, he initially says: “What? That really annoys me!”
If you repeat this often, your popularity will decrease. Then, if you switch to the Neutral option, the NPC insults you with “You’re really a bastard.” It seems that Alban Corinis does not like it when you play carelessly with his emotions.
The tariffs imposed by US President Donald Trump are causing huge waves. It has now come to light that Amazon wanted to clearly display the impact of the tariffs on consumer prices at Amazon Haul. The US government referred to this as a hostile act. Donald Trump intervened personally and called Jeff Bezos, as recent reports show.
This was the situation: As reported by the BBC, Amazon considered specifically showing how US tariffs affect product prices on a page with affordable products, Amazon Haul. This was revealed on Tuesday through a report by Punchbowl News.
However, Amazon has since reversed its position and stated that it had halted these plans and never intended to display the impact of the tariffs on prices on Amazon’s main page.
The White House publicly reprimanded Amazon for such plans, labeling it a hostile act.

Path of Exile 2 has faced many problems since the release of version 0.2.0 and has received a lot of negative criticism. Builds have been nerfed, and the loot drops have been terrible. The latter should now be fixed with version 0.2.0g.
What is the problem with the loot drops? They are bad, so bad that fans have to farm for hours to get trading currencies. This frustrates the community and causes fans to prefer switching to competitors like Last Epoch – at least there, there is a commendable crafting system, and the invested time is rewarded with better loot.
Path of Exile 2 presents gameplay trailer with the new Hunter class
More loot and everywhere!
What will change? Before the release of the patch notes, especially the wasps from the new league mechanics and bosses from the campaign were supposed to drop more loot. Fans expressed their concerns, as this would not address the underlying problem with loot in the endgame. Now, on May 1, the patch notes tell a different story. You can expect the following changes:
Normal items should no longer drop from unique bosses (except occasionally at the beginning of the campaign).
The chance to obtain rare gold drops has been reduced. This is intended to increase the drop rate of rare items such as equipment and currencies.
Gold, magical and upgrade materials, flasks, talismans, and runes have a reduced drop chance.
These three changes should ensure that you have a 20-30% increased chance to obtain rare currencies (Exalt, Alch, Regal, etc.).
Rare items from tier 2 now have a 4 times increased drop chance. Items from tiers 3 – 5 have a 30% increased drop rate.
Magical items from tier 2 have a 5 times increased drop chance.
Except for some bosses at the beginning of act 1, all unique bosses should drop at least one rare item.
Rare monsters affected by the wasps always drop a rare item.
Chests should now finally drop at least one magical or rare item depending on their rarity.

Anyone who believes that the studios of Valve, the company behind Steam, are strictly secret is mistaken. Just a while ago, you could easily book a tour there – as long as you knew where to ask.
Were visits to Valve possible? It may sound unrealistic, but yes: there was a way to visit the studios of Valve. You didn’t have to be a developer or a celebrity; it was enough to show interest and write a simple email.
This way, over the years, many fans were able to get a glimpse behind the scenes. Unfortunately, that came to an end some time ago. COVID-19 was to blame.

Visiting a legendary studio
How did one gain access to Valve? It was an open secret that you simply had to send an email to [email protected] expressing your interest in a visit.
In this way, some fans were able to enter the studio and look around. One user, MasterOfThePoems, provides a report on Imgur. He not only shares his impressions but also posts photos with the community.
The photos show the hallways of the studio, as well as cabinets full of weapon replicas and a turret. However, it was forbidden to take pictures of computer screens.
Is that still possible? Since the COVID-19 pandemic, it has no longer been possible to visit the studio. At the beginning of the pandemic, the reasons were clear: they wanted to protect employees from a COVID infection.
Now that the pandemic has come to an end, many are wondering whether visits will resume. In response to a user’s inquiry on Reddit, the company replied that they have not yet started allowing visits again.
A guest at Valve today is a true celebrity in gaming: Geoff Keighley, known as the organizer of gaming events like the Game Awards, visited Valve as a fan when he was still a student. This was at a time when Half-Life 1 was just being completed. In a video on YouTube, he raves about his impressions.

Reddit is a massive internet platform where people discuss various topics. The University of Zurich has now used Reddit for a study to find out whether an AI can change people’s opinions.
What was the study about? Reddit consists of different subreddits: these are smaller groups where people meet to discuss a wide range of topics. One of these groups was r/ChangeMyView. In this subreddit, users can share their views, even if those views are controversial, to discuss with other users and possibly understand different perspectives.
According to the moderators of the subreddit and the news site NewScientist, the University of Zurich utilized this and secretly set up an online lab. The actors of the study generated over 1,700 comments using AI and spread these AI-generated comments without users’ knowledge to see how people would react. The study ran from November 2024 to March 2025.
These comments included some that impersonated rape victims or posed as trauma counselors specializing in abuse. The outcome could now be alarming, as the AIs were convincing.

AI is more convincing than humans and is not recognized as AI
What conclusion did the study reach? NewScientist reports on a preliminary version of the study’s results. It shows that the AI comments were “three to six times more convincing in changing people’s views than human users, measured by the portion of comments marked as opinion change by other users.”
Furthermore, the report states: “During our intervention, users in r/ChangeMyView never expressed concerns that the comments posted from our accounts might have been generated by an AI. This indicates the potential effectiveness of AI-driven botnets that could seamlessly integrate into online communities.”
Reddit moderators respond angrily
Were there any consequences for the study? After the study was published, the moderators of the subreddit complained to the University of Zurich. They questioned how such an experiment could be approved by the ethics committee.
The actors exploited the users’ ignorance, collected data without the consent of those involved, and tried to determine how convincing an AI could be.
This reckless behavior is sharply criticized by other universities. There were no consequences.
In response to the moderators’ inquiry (via reddit.com) that the University of Zurich does not publish the study’s results because it was conducted without the consent of the subjects, the university stated: “This project provides important insights, and the risks (e.g., trauma, etc.) are minimal. This means that suppressing publication is not proportional to the significance of the insights that the study provides.”
A new fantasy MMO on Steam lets you become gods in months-long wars. However, the path there will not always be fair, say the developers.
Which game is being talked about? It is We Will Be Gods – a free-to-play MMO from the developer Cult of the North. It mixes the base building of an RTS, the battles of a MOBA, and the resource management of a 4X game into matches that are expected to last for months.
On May 17, 2025, the developers will launch a free alpha test. Registration for this can be done on their website wewillbegods.com.

We Will Be Gods does not want to be fair to you
How does the game plan to stand out? Perhaps by specifically disregarding one thing: fairness. The game, according to the developers, is explicitly not designed to be fair. But what does that mean? “[We Will Be Gods] puts something in front of you, and you work with it,” said Marcus Jacobs – one of the two studio founders alongside Adam Schaub – in a phone call with PC Gamer.
Therefore, there are no matches, no instances, no fairness. There can be 140 people on one side and 70 on the other, and that’s just how it is.
The plan is to play campaigns lasting weeks to months, in which players build 10 or more kingdoms, forge alliances, and tear down their enemies’ bases. Each kingdom is supposed to consist of up to 100 players.
A match only ends when the players of a kingdom have achieved god status. What that means – for instance, whether you start the next cycle with any bonuses – has not been clearly stated by the developers. What is certain is that you start over again afterward.
The head of WoW has announced that Blizzard will effectively ban various add-ons for the MMORPG. The MMORPG will be designed in such a way that popular add-ons will simply no longer function. They will not be able to read combat events or auras. This has caused an uproar in the community, as add-ons are part of the daily life of players in the MMORPG. Especially one announcement is explosive: the “one-button” control.
This is the current situation: Those who play WoW at a higher level join organized groups and engage in content that is challenging and requires players to fulfill specific mechanics. Players need to reach certain points at a given time, move out of zones, or perform actions.
Normally, players would need to recognize through effects in the MMORPG itself what they need to do and “learn” the challenges. If they fail, their raid group fails as well, leading to a wipe and requiring the fight to be restarted.
However, for years there have been add-ons made by others that signal to the player with extremely clear messages in the game what they need to do. One add-on literally yells at the player: “You have the bomb! Run!”
Famous add-ons that take over this function are “WeakAuras” or “Northern Sky”.
To outsiders like the LoL player Tyler1, this seemed absurd: From their perspective, a game played this way requires no skill because you no longer have to think independently. Players become externally controlled sheep, and that’s actually ridiculous. Blizzard seems to see it similarly now.

Blizzard wants to end the arms race with add-ons in WoW
This is what Blizzard says now: The head of WoW, Ion Hazzikostas, stated in a presentation on April 30 (via youtube.com):
Because the developers know that players use these add-ons, the game developers have to make the fights increasingly complex so that the battles remain challenging.
This leads to an arms race between Blizzard and the developers of the add-ons.
This arms race, in turn, leads to players using more and more mods and battles being unnecessarily bloated with mechanics.
The various mechanics in fights are listed in the dungeon diaries. Players can read them there. But Hazzikostas says:
If you look at the dungeon diary, you scroll and scroll and scroll, and maybe half of it is not even important because the add-ons take care of that for you. That’s not a good place for things.
Blizzard wants to give players the necessary information themselves
This is Blizzard’s goal: The declared goal of Blizzard now is to provide players with the information they need themselves.
Blizzard itself will offer damage meters and various UI enhancements.
Once that is achieved, they want to deprive add-ons of the possibility to continue functioning by removing their access to combat logs and events.
When will this happen? Blizzard has not yet specified a date for this. But initial UI improvements will come with the current patches.
When mods will be banned is still unclear.
Hazzikostas says:
We need to take it slow. The team will implement the new features, listen to the players, and when the developers are confident that what remains largely consists of unwanted automation or the functionalities they want to return to players – problem solving, combat, communication – then they will turn off access to the combat log/aura for everything else.

WoW will be playable with just one button, but you will be worse
Which add-ons does Blizzard want to provide itself? There have been a number of information on that. Blizzard will provide tools that take over tasks like:
A damage meter and also a heal meter
There will be a kind of cooldown manager
A function that helps players with their rotation by always highlighting the optimal next skill
Blizzard also wants to allow mods to continue functioning that do not affect fights, such as quest helpers, roleplay tools, and others.
The rotation helper is supposed to make it clear: Press button 3 now.
This is the most controversial change: As part of the help with the rotation, Blizzard wants to introduce a “one-button rotation”.
When you press this button, it will always trigger the most meaningful next ability:
Currently, you need 4 or more keys for a rotation to trigger different abilities that harmonize with each other. It then involves maintaining certain effects on a target or having one ability enhance another: You press something like 3-2-1-4-2-1-3-2-1-3.
If you then only pressed one button, it would trigger a different ability depending on the situation: 1-1-1-1-1-1-1-1-1-1.
However, it is said that this function carries a “small penalty” and does not utilize the global cooldown perfectly. It is not meant to lead to raid leaders telling people: Stop pressing manually and use the one-button feature.
The “single-button” assistant is there for players who want to try a new class and are not interested in mastering their abilities, but simply want to experience the story.
When is this coming? The rotation helper and the “one-button” feature are expected to come with patch 11.1.7 for WoW. The patch is expected in June 2025.
How will this affect battles? Hazzikostas hints that if add-ons no longer function, Blizzard would streamline some fights and perhaps remove some mechanics.
They do not want to make the fights easier, but less complex.
How is this being discussed? The information is very fresh. It came out last night. In discussions, players appear skeptical. The “one-button rotation” is especially seen as a new April Fool’s joke.

No private group = Joinable for everyone
What did the trainer do? As the trainer writes in his post on Reddit, he does not have anyone in his circle of friends who plays Pokémon GO. Therefore, he likes to join lobbies for raids that he sees around him in order to obtain the Pokémon. He recently did this during a Dynamax raid.
He saw a lobby with players for Dynamax Entei and successfully joined them. The Dyna-Raid was completed, and the trainer managed to get a Dynamax Entei. According to his own statement, he neither met the group directly nor exchanged a word with them.
In another lobby, the trainer saw the group again and joined the raid. But this time the raid was not started – instead, the group members left the raid.
When the lobby started again, the trainer joined the lobby once more, only to see that all the other players left the raid again. This process repeated itself until the trainer decided to leave the place.
What was the problem? A Dynamax group in Pokémon GO can consist of a maximum of 4 players. Currently, there is no way to start a private group for a Dynamax battle, where only certain trainers can join. If a trainer is nearby, he can join any lobby that is not yet fully filled.
This is what allowed the trainer from the Reddit post to join the lobby without any problems. However, this seemingly made it impossible for one player from the actual group to join, thus missing the Dynamax raid.
Why the group still started the first raid is unknown. However, this will likely be the reason why every further raid lobby was left.

On April 28, 2025, Maciej “Shushei” Ratuszniak passed away. He was a member of the first world championship team in League of Legends.
Who is it about? The former “League of Legends” pro Maciej Ratuszniak, better known as Shushei, passed away on April 28, 2025, at the age of 36 due to cancer. This was announced by the deceased’s sister in a post on Facebook.
Shushei was one of the players who won the first League of Legends world championship in 2011, the Riot Season 1 Championship. He led the Fnatic team to victory in the finals with 2:1 against the also European team “against All authority” and was additionally named the MVP (most valuable player) of the tournament.
Already in 2023, Shushei ended his career as an active esports athlete but achieved first places at the Intel Extreme Masters Season V in Hannover and the Intel Extreme Masters Season VI in New York until then.

The studio Paradox Interactive has been the best address for strategy games for 20 years. Currently, the Swedes have 5 outstanding strategy games in the top lists on Steam: Hearts of Iron IV, Crusader Kings 3, Europa Universalis V, Stellaris, and Victoria 3. But as a credible insider report shows, the company is now facing problems. With the removal of a generous remote work policy, employee morale is declining.
What games is Paradox known for? Paradox is known for historical games in the sub-genre “Grand Strategy.” In Paradox’s games, one can build vast empires and relive history:
Their currently most successful game is Hearts of Iron IV, a paradise for modders, which still achieves 62,000 concurrent players at peak on Steam, even 9 years after its release.

Paradox abolishes remote work, refuses to engage in discussions
What problems does the studio have? As a report on GameDeveloper shows, the studio is currently struggling with employee satisfaction.
The magazine reports, citing anonymous sources at Paradox, that the studio in Stockholm shifted to a restrictive remote work policy during the Corona pandemic:
Developers could work 3 days a week in the studio and 2 days from home
But from February 2025, they should be back in the office 4 days a week
From September 2025, remote work will be completely over, and they should be in the office 5 days a week
Employees react with discontent to office requirement
This is how it was received: According to the report, the management’s decision was poorly received, and in the call where the decision was communicated, there was a strong negative emoji reaction.
Many employees have come to appreciate flexible working in remote work in recent years and have adjusted their lives accordingly. During the Zoom call, there was a flood of negative emotions when the manager spoke. In contrast, those who raised doubts about the policy or asked questions were supported in the chat with positive emojis.
But the company would not engage in any discussion and ordered employees back to the office, stating that they needed more productivity and contact with each other.
The reference to studies showing that remote work increases productivity was dismissed. What applies to other companies does not necessarily have to apply to Paradox.
This is what the company says: In a statement to GameDeveloper, Deputy CEO Mattias Lija said that working in the office is expected to be the norm, and they expect employees to generally adhere to this.
However, those hired outside of Stockholm can remain where they are. The office requirement does not apply to them.
At least, the company offers some flexibility and says that individual rules can be found for certain employees depending on circumstances and is willing to renegotiate if Paradox feels negative consequences.
One in five is reportedly looking for a new job
This is the result: According to the report, the decision of the company’s management has had an extremely negative impact on the morale of employees.
The union conducted a survey among employees and received about 300 responses from staff across the various sub-studios. According to the survey:
34% of respondents say the new policy makes it more likely that they will look for a new job
20% of respondents are already looking for a new job
According to Game Developer, all employees they spoke with appeared frustrated, particularly regarding Paradox’s argument that the office requirement increases productivity.
From their perspective, the new office requirement does not result in improved productivity. There is now a complete lack of motivation to improve:
If the results improve now, that would mean management was right
If performance worsens, that means management was wrong, but in the worst case, one could then lose their job, which is bad in the current job market
Moreover, there are rumors that Paradox has offered to exempt key employees from the office requirement, but this was denied by management.
